@Caylor.atx typically posts fishing content, but on August 31, he went viral for saving a tuxedo cat who was stuck and nearly drowning in the river. The fisherman rescued the cat after hearing meowing coming from a tree along the riverbank, and little did he realize that he’d just met his new best friend.
The odd part was that someone tried to warn him about the cat in the tree! He assumed they meant a catfish was stuck on some fishing line, but everything changed when he heard the rescue cat calling for help.
Thank goodness he heard that abandoned kitty‘s cries! That poor cat was practically treading water by the time the fisherman’s kayak came close enough for her to jump in, but she made it in the nick of time.
Viewers agree that this tiny tuxedo cat, who may actually be a kitten, must have spent time with people at some point. @Raleighsinger commented, “That kitten has 1000% interacted with humans before probably dumped,” and I hate to admit it, but she’s probably right.
Not only did the black and white cat understand that the fisherman was there to help, but she also sought him out for comfort from the moment she climbed into the boat. It was crystal clear from the moment they met that she was meant to be his cat!
Bringing Home a Rescue Cat
The next day, this fisherman’s viewers got the most heartwarming update: the rescue cat was home! His entire family welcomed the kitten into their home as if she’d always belonged there, and she already fits right in.
It was meant to be! Just 24 hours before, the stray kitten was left to fend for herself in a life-threatening situation, but now, she’s spoiled rotten. She has a warm bed, delicious food, and all the love in the world.
